Mediterranean bar and restaurant Hunger reopened on Fremont Avenue recently at the former Dad Watson's space. The new incarnation of Hunger is approximately three times as big as the old, though the bar is still the heart of the space. This larger Hunger is ruggedly Western and dark wood abounds. Glass candle holders and metal fixtures add shine and glints of color and light to the dark space. Hunger just began serving brunch last weekend, so if you're hankering for pork belly pancakes, give these guys a try. For those of you who brunch late, Hunger even offers a special "Hangover Hour" from 1-2pm, where all bloody marys and mimosas are $5 and you get half off the food.
